Frequently Asked Questions: What makes seamless
Steel Pipe better than welded pipe? Seamless pipes eliminate the potential for weld defects such as porosity, incomplete fusion, or cracking—offering higher burst pressure ratings and greater resistance to cyclic stress, especially in hazardous fluid handling applications. How do I select the right wall thickness? Match the schedule (SCH) to your operating parameters: SCH40 for general-purpose water lines, SCH80 or higher for high-pressure steam, gas, or chemical transfer systems. Consult pressure-temperature ratings for optimal selection.
